I Rocha Review

Hidden on a promontory above Tizirine, a somewhat inhospitable Berber town, is one of the best lodges in the region. This rustic farmhouse on the side of a hill is a quiet idyll, with a small pool and dining terrace overlooking the valley. Most rooms are arranged around a small courtyard or are beyond the terrace. All have private bathrooms. Make sure you reserve a double bed if you want one (some are simply two singles pushed together). It's a great base for a day trip to Telouet or for walking—it's a 45-minute walk from a tumbledown red-earth Kasbah.
